docs: gdbmacros: print newest record


@head_id points to the newest record, but the printing loop
exits when it increments to this value (before printing).

Exit the printing loop after the newest record has been printed.

The python-based function in scripts/gdb/linux/dmesg.py already
does this correctly.

Fixes: e6076831 ("scripts/gdb: update for lockless printk ringbuffer")
